Chicken Soup for the Soul: Teacher Tales Giveaway

 

When I was young, I really wanted to be a teacher.  Now I work in a school office and get to interact with way more kids and families than I would if I worked in a classroom.
I was super excited when Chicken Soup for the Soul: Teacher Tales arrived.  I couldn't wait to read the stories inside.  I had some amazing teachers in high school and college, and couldn't wait to read other peoples' stories!

This is a great gift for new and experienced teachers, providing them a morale boost and the knowledge they are appreciated. The teaching industry has embraced this book, and more than half the stories are from "celebrity" teachers, including all of the 2009 State Teachers of the Year and the 2009 National Teacher of the Year. There is a lot of buzz about this book in the teaching industry and those teachers who don't receive it as a gift are sure to buy it for themselves, to read these 101 true stories by great teachers and appreciative students, with lots of laughs, poignant moments, and some tears too.

The book is divided into 11 sections, including First Year Tales, That Was Embarrassing, Tough Kids and more.  I enjoyed the story First Year Drama  about the mistakes of a first year teacher.  Real World Math was a great story and had an idea I had never heard of!  The story Five Words was extremely touching and inspirational!  Angry Blue Eyes was probably my favorite story...you just really never know about people until they are willing to open up to you!!!!
